Вставить горизонтальную линейку в документ Word

Введение

Привет, коллеги-разработчики! Вы когда-нибудь оказывались по уши в проекте документа Word и думали: «Чувак, мне действительно нужно вставить горизонтальную линию здесь, чтобы разбить все на части»? Ну, угадайте что? Вам повезло! В сегодняшнем уроке мы погрузимся в то, как вставить горизонтальную линию в документ Word с помощью Aspose.Words для .NET. Это не просто обычный урок — он полон подробных шагов, увлекательных объяснений и капельки веселья. Так что пристегните ремни и приготовьтесь стать профессионалом в работе с Aspose.Words для .NET!

Предпосылки

Прежде чем мы погрузимся в подробности, давайте убедимся, что у вас есть все необходимое для начала. Вот краткий контрольный список:

  1. Aspose.Words for .NET: Убедитесь, что у вас последняя версия. Вы можетескачать здесь.
  2. Среда разработки: любая IDE, поддерживающая .NET, например Visual Studio.
  3. Базовые знания C#: знакомство с программированием на C# упростит изучение этого руководства.
  4. Каталог документов: вам понадобится каталог, в котором вы будете сохранять документы Word.

Как только вы со всем этим разберетесь, вы готовы зажигать!

Импорт пространств имен

Для начала давайте импортируем необходимые пространства имен. Это важно, потому что без этих пространств имен ваш код не будет знать, что такое Aspose.Words или как его использовать.

using System;
using Aspose.Words;

Теперь давайте разобьем процесс на простые шаги. К концу этого руководства вы станете мастером вставки горизонтальных линий в документы Word с помощью Aspose.Words для .NET.

Шаг 1: Настройте свой проект

Создать новый проект

Откройте среду разработки (например, Visual Studio) и создайте новый проект C#. В этом проекте мы будем творить чудеса с Aspose.Words.

Добавьте Aspose.Words в свой проект

Обязательно добавьте ссылку на Aspose.Words. Если вы еще не скачали его, скачайте его сздесь. Вы можете добавить его в свой проект с помощью диспетчера пакетов NuGet.

Шаг 2: Инициализация документа и DocumentBuilder

Создать новый документ

В вашем основном файле программы начните с создания нового экземпляраDocumentкласс. Это будет наш чистый холст.

Document doc = new Document();

Инициализировать DocumentBuilder

Далее создайте экземплярDocumentBuilder класс. Этот конструктор поможет нам вставлять элементы в наш документ.

DocumentBuilder builder = new DocumentBuilder(doc);

Шаг 3: Вставьте горизонтальную линейку

Напишите вводный текст

Прежде чем вставлять горизонтальную линейку, давайте добавим текст, поясняющий происходящее.

builder.Writeln("Insert a horizontal rule shape into the document.");

Вставьте горизонтальную линейку

Теперь перейдем к звезде шоу — горизонтальному правилу. Это делается простым вызовом метода.

builder.InsertHorizontalRule();

Шаг 4: Сохраните документ.

Определите папку сохранения

Вам понадобится путь к каталогу, где будет сохранен документ. Это может быть любой каталог в вашей системе.

string dataDir = "YOUR DOCUMENT DIRECTORY";

Сохранить документ

Наконец, сохраните документ с помощьюSave МетодDocument сорт.

doc.Save(dataDir + "AddContentUsingDocumentBuilder.InsertHorizontalRule.docx");

И вот оно! Вы успешно вставили горизонтальную линию в документ Word с помощью Aspose.Words для .NET.

Заключение

Поздравляем, вы дошли до конца! 🎉 Следуя этому уроку, вы узнали, как вставить горизонтальную линию в документ Word с помощью Aspose.Words для .NET. Этот навык может быть невероятно полезен для создания профессиональных и хорошо структурированных документов. Помните, ключ к освоению любого нового инструмента — практика, поэтому не стесняйтесь экспериментировать с различными элементами и настройками в Aspose.Words.

Для получения более подробной информации вы всегда можете ознакомиться сДокументация Aspose.Words. Удачного кодирования!

Часто задаваемые вопросы

Что такое Aspose.Words для .NET?

Aspose.Words для .NET — это мощная библиотека, которая позволяет разработчикам создавать, обрабатывать и преобразовывать документы Word программным способом с использованием C#.

Как начать работу с Aspose.Words для .NET?

Вы можете начать, загрузив библиотеку с сайтавеб-сайт и добавление его в ваш проект .NET.

Могу ли я использовать Aspose.Words бесплатно?

Aspose.Words предлагаетбесплатная пробная версия чтобы вы могли опробовать его возможности перед покупкой лицензии.

Где я могу найти больше руководств по Aspose.Words для .NET?

TheДокументация Aspose.Words отличное место для поиска подробных руководств и примеров.

Как я могу получить поддержку, если у меня возникнут проблемы?

Вы можете получить поддержку, посетивФорум поддержки Aspose.Words.